The only differences I can see are the audio, and the fact that the bitrate on the first movie reports as "N/A". As far as I can tell from my manual, this TV does indeed support DTS audio, and in any case, it's erroring on the video codec, not on the audio.

Is the "N/A" for bitrate significant? Is there something wrong with the way this .MKV has been encoded, maybe?
